How many pairs of ribs are there in human body?
A. 10
B. 11
C. 12
D. 13
Answer: Option C
Solution(By Examveda Team)
In humans there are normally 12 pairs of ribs. The first seven pairs are attached directly to the sternum by costal cartilages and are called true ribs.Related Questions on Biology
